Guide to WordPress Security

Guide to WordPress Security

10 Essential Steps to Secure Your WordPress Website

‍WordPress is one of the most popular content management systems (CMS) in the world, powering over 40% of all websites on the internet. However, its popularity also makes it a prime target for hackers and cybercriminals. If you’re a website owner, it’s crucial to take the necessary steps to secure your WordPress site and protect it from potential threats.

In this comprehensive guide, we’ll walk you through the 10 essential steps to secure your WordPress website. We’ll cover everything from choosing a secure hosting provider and installing SSL certificates to using strong passwords, implementing two-factor authentication, and keeping your plugins and themes up to date. By following these steps, you can ensure that your website remains safe and secure, giving you peace of mind and protecting your visitors’ sensitive information. So, let’s dive in and get started on securing your WordPress website today!

Why is Website Security Important?

Website security is crucial for several reasons. Firstly, it helps to protect your website from cybercriminals and hackers who may try to steal sensitive information such as login credentials, credit card details, and personal data. Secondly, a secure website helps to build trust with your visitors and customers. If your website is not secure, visitors may be hesitant to share their personal information or make purchases on your site. Thirdly, website security is essential for SEO purposes. Google prioritises secure websites in its search results, meaning that a secure website may rank higher in search results than an insecure one.

In short, website security is critical for protecting your website, building trust with your visitors, and improving your search engine rankings.

Let’s dive into our 10 WordPress security tips:

Choosing a Secure Hosting Provider

One of the first steps in securing your WordPress website is to choose a secure hosting provider. Your hosting provider is responsible for storing your website’s data and making it accessible via the internet. Therefore, it’s essential to choose a provider that takes security seriously.

When choosing a hosting provider, look for one that offers Secure Sockets Layer (SSL) certificates. SSL certificates encrypt data that is transmitted between your website and visitors’ browsers, making it difficult for hackers to intercept and steal this information.

Additionally, look for a hosting provider that offers regular backups and security monitoring. This will help to ensure that your website’s data is protected and that any security threats are detected and addressed promptly.

Installing an SSL Certificate

An SSL certificate is a crucial component of website security. SSL certificates encrypt data that is transmitted between your website and visitors’ browsers, preventing hackers from intercepting and stealing this information.

To install an SSL certificate on your WordPress website, you’ll first need to purchase one from a reputable certificate authority. Once you’ve purchased the certificate, you can then install it on your website by following the instructions provided by your hosting provider.

After installing an SSL certificate, you’ll notice that your website’s URL will change from HTTP to HTTPS. This indicates that your website is now secure and that data transmitted between your website and visitors’ browsers is encrypted.

Keeping WordPress, Themes, and Plugins Up to Date

One of the most important steps in securing your WordPress website is to keep the software, themes, and plugins up to date. Outdated software can contain vulnerabilities that hackers can exploit to gain access to your website and steal sensitive information.

To keep your WordPress website up to date, make sure to install all available updates as soon as they become available. Additionally, regularly check your website for outdated themes and plugins and update them as necessary.

Using Strong Passwords and Implementing Two-Factor Authentication

Using strong passwords and implementing two-factor authentication are essential steps in securing your WordPress website. A strong password is one that is difficult for hackers to guess or crack. It should be at least 12 characters long and include a mix of letters, numbers, and symbols.

Two-factor authentication is another layer of security that requires users to provide two forms of identification before accessing their account. This could be a password and a code sent to their phone or email.

To implement two-factor authentication on your WordPress website, you can use a plugin such as Google Authenticator or Authy. These plugins add an additional layer of security to your website, making it more difficult for hackers to gain access to your account.

Limiting Login Attempts and Blocking Suspicious IPs

Limiting login attempts and blocking suspicious IPs are additional steps you can take to secure your WordPress website. By limiting the number of login attempts, you can prevent hackers from using brute force attacks to guess your password.

To limit login attempts, you can use a plugin such as Login Lockdown or WP Limit Login Attempts. These plugins allow you to set a limit on the number of login attempts before the user is locked out of their account.

Blocking suspicious IPs is another way to prevent hackers from gaining access to your website. You can use a plugin such as Wordfence or iThemes Security to block suspicious IPs and prevent them from accessing your website.

Backing Up Your Website Regularly

Backing up your website regularly is essential in case of a security breach or data loss. Regular backups ensure that you can restore your website to its previous state if necessary.

To back up your WordPress website, you can use a plugin such as UpdraftPlus or BackupBuddy. These plugins allow you to schedule regular backups and store them in a secure location.

Installing Security Plugins

Installing security plugins is another way to secure your WordPress website. Security plugins can help to detect and prevent security threats, block suspicious IPs, and monitor your website for changes or unauthorised access.

Some popular security plugins for WordPress include Wordfence, iThemes Security, and Sucuri Security. These plugins offer a range of features to help keep your website secure, such as malware scanning, firewall protection, and brute-force attack prevention.

Conducting Regular Security Audits and Vulnerability Scans

Conducting regular security audits and vulnerability scans is an essential step in maintaining the security of your WordPress website. Security audits involve reviewing your website’s security settings, checking for vulnerabilities, and identifying potential threats.

Vulnerability scans involve using a tool to scan your website for known vulnerabilities that hackers may exploit. By conducting regular security audits and vulnerability scans, you can identify and address security threats before they become a problem.

Dealing with a Security Breach: Steps to Take

In the event of a security breach, it’s essential to take immediate action to minimise the damage and prevent further breaches. The first step is to identify the source of the breach and determine what data may have been compromised.

Next, change all passwords associated with your website, including admin passwords, FTP passwords, and database passwords. You should also update all software, themes, and plugins to the latest version to ensure that any vulnerabilities are addressed.

Finally, notify your hosting provider and any affected users or customers. Provide them with as much information as possible about the breach and the steps you’re taking to address it.

Conclusion: Securing Your WordPress Website is an Ongoing Process

Securing your WordPress website is an ongoing process that requires constant attention and maintenance. By following the 10 essential steps outlined in this guide, you can help to protect your website from potential threats and ensure that it remains secure and trustworthy for your visitors.

Remember, website security is crucial for protecting your website, building trust with your visitors, and improving your search engine rankings. So, take the time to implement these essential security measures today to ensure the long-term security and success of your WordPress website.

Secure web hosting services

At Softdata, we believe the best web hosting service is the one that works for you. From being in business since 1987, we have learnt a lot and we have the perfect hosting plan for your WordPress blog, business websites, e-commerce, and beyond — all backed by our 24/7 support.